What we do.

We are the buy-side for telecom, cloud, contact center, network, and security sourcing. When a mid-market operator needs to renew, replace, or stand up a new technology contract, they engage us. We define what they actually need. We benchmark the current state. We score the qualified vendors against a published rubric. We negotiate the contract. We stay through go-live.

The supplier you eventually sign with pays us a residual commission that's built into their pricing whether you use an advisor or not. We never bill the buyer.
